The traditional view of metals in biology is that redoxinactive alkali and alkaline metals like sodium, potassium, and calcium are broadly used for cell signaling, whereas redoxactive transition metals like copper and iron are solely metabolic cofactors that must be buried and tightlybound within protein active sites to protect the cell from potential oxidative stress and damage. Bioinorganic chemistry includes the study of both natural phenomena such as the behavior of metalloproteins as well as artificially introduced metals, including those that are nonessential, in medicine and toxicology. Bioinorganic chemistry lies at the interface of inorganic chemistry and biochemistry, and explores the function of inorganic species in living systems from the iron that helps our red blood cells transport oxygen to our tissues, to the calcium that forms an integral part of our bones.
